From 2cfa999afa75bdbaf8ad241c38f669617816c937 Mon Sep 17 00:00:00 2001 From: "hyunsik.noh" Date: Wed, 14 Nov 2012 13:29:46 +0900 Subject: [PATCH] [Title]add code to check device architecture [Type]enhancement [Module]nativeplatform [Redmine#]7335 Change-Id: Id0365295cde0a79d102fb392d6c2ee29c50da0d7 --- .../src/org/tizen/nativeplatform/launch/TizenDebianLaunchDelegate.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/org.tizen.nativeplatform/src/org/tizen/nativeplatform/launch/TizenDebianLaunchDelegate.java b/org.tizen.nativeplatform/src/org/tizen/nativeplatform/launch/TizenDebianLaunchDelegate.java index e6867bb..0f099e4 100644 --- a/org.tizen.nativeplatform/src/org/tizen/nativeplatform/launch/TizenDebianLaunchDelegate.java +++ b/org.tizen.nativeplatform/src/org/tizen/nativeplatform/launch/TizenDebianLaunchDelegate.java @@ -88,6 +88,7 @@ import org.tizen.nativecommon.launch.TizenUIThreadForConfirmMessage; import org.tizen.nativeplatform.Activator; import org.tizen.nativeplatform.build.PlatformConfigurationManager; import org.tizen.sdblib.IDevice; +import org.tizen.sdblib.IDevice.Arch; public class TizenDebianLaunchDelegate extends AbstractCLaunchDelegate { protected IConfiguration selectedConfig; @@ -179,7 +180,7 @@ public class TizenDebianLaunchDelegate extends AbstractCLaunchDelegate { //String buildTargetArchitecture = SLPConfigurationManager.getArchitecture(configuration); //String buildTargetArchitecture = CommonConfigurationOld.getArchitecture(configuration); String buildTargetArchitecture = CommonConfigurationManager.getArchitecture(configuration); - if (currentDevice.isEmulator()) { + if (currentDevice.isEmulator() && currentDevice.getArch() == Arch.X86) { if(!PlatformConfigurationManager.isEmulatorArch(buildTargetArchitecture)) resolveProblematicConfiguration(config, "i386"); } else { -- 2.7.4